Passionately, my dear student, is a word that describes how strongly someone feels about something or someone. It's like when your favorite sports team wins a game and you jump up and down with excitement, cheering at the top of your lungs. That feeling of joy and excitement is what we call passion. It's like a spark inside your heart that makes you feel alive!

When you do something passionately, it means you do it with all your energy, enthusiasm, and love. Imagine you are drawing a picture, and you put so much effort into it because you truly enjoy art. You use vibrant colors, you pay attention to every detail, and you pour your heart and soul into every stroke of your pencil or brush. That, my dear student, is what it means to do something passionately.

Passionately can also describe how strongly someone feels about another person. It's like having an intense love and affection for them, beyond just liking them as a friend. Passionately In a sentece

Learn how to use Passionately inside a sentece

  • She played the piano passionately, expressing her love for music.
  • He spoke passionately about saving the environment, showing his strong dedication.
  • The chef cooked the meal passionately, infusing each dish with love and care.
  • The actor delivered his lines passionately, captivating the audience with his emotion.
  • She wrote the story passionately, pouring her heart and soul into every word.
